Wei Xu is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Surgery and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Wei Xu has authored 134 papers receiving a total of 1.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 35 papers in Molecular Biology, 35 papers in Surgery and 33 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Wei Xu’s work include Cancer, Lipids, and Metabolism (13 papers),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(10 papers) and Pancreatic and Hepatic Oncology Research (8 papers). Wei Xu is often cited by papers focused on Cancer, Lipids, and Metabolism (13 papers),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(10 papers) and Pancreatic and Hepatic Oncology Research (8 papers). Wei Xu coll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Germany. Wei Xu's co-authors include Chun‐Fang Xu, Wendy A. Woodward, Naoto T. Ueno, Han Zhang and Jianlan Cui and has published in prestigious journals such as Angewandte Chemie International Edition, Blood and Molecular Cell.
